Quackenworth's Learn to Read: Vowel Stories app for preschool kids has been downloaded by parents and teachers around the world and is a trusted app for learning long and short vowel sounds. The app contains 10 vowel stories (for both long and short vowel sounds) and contains a variety of activities that teach basic literacy skills. Learn to Read: Vowel Stories (Age 3 and up)

  • Contains a story and vocabulary for each vowel sound.
  • The app will read to the child while the animated story shows in the background.
  • The child has the option of reading the story or tapping the screen to hear the sentence.
  • Contains word and sentence count to help with fluency rates.
  • Comes with free downloadable worksheets for long and short vowel sounds.

Learn to Read: Sight Words (Age 3 and up)

  • Sight words – Common sight words.
  • Beginning consonants - (dr-ag, dr-um, dr-aw), 20 word groups and the beginning blends are highlighted in green.
  • Ending consonants blends - (so-ft, lo-ft, gi-ft), 13 word groups and the ending blends are highlighted in green.
  • Word families – Contains 22 word families (am, Sam, jam / b-ad, p-ad, s-ad).
  • Track Progress - You can track the progress of the words viewed.
  • Automatic mode - Words appear every 4 seconds.
  • Swipe mode - The user controls the frequency of the words and can swipe to see the next word.

Learn to Read: Rhyming Stories (Age 3 and up)

  • Read - The reader can read the story with the option of hearing the narrator read.
  • Watch - The reader can watch the fully animated story. This option is beneficial for younger or struggling readers.
  • Vocabulary – There is a vocabulary section in each story where the reader can tap the words to hear it used in a sentence- Animated scenes and characters increase engagement and comprehension- Story is professionally narrated - Bonus activities and worksheets are available on our website.
  • Recommended for boys and girls, ages 2 to 6. and beginning readers, struggling readers, English-language learners.
  • Contains six ryhming stories: Kim Likes to Swim, Pete Has Big Feet, Joe Has a Sore Toe, Jenny Found a Penny, Mike has a Bike, and Paul is Tall.
